Second, Western medicine believes that the main causes of threatened abortion are test tube embryos, pregnant mothers, immune function, and natural environment.

1. Test tube embryo factors: Chromosomal abnormalities in test tube embryos are caused by genetic inheritance, infection, therapeutic drugs and other factors.

2. Pregnant mother factors: severe systemic diseases such as high fever, infection, anemia, etc.; uterine malformation, uterine tumor and other reproductive organ abnormalities; endocrine diseases such as luteal insufficiency, hypothyroidism, severe diabetes and poor blood sugar control; when the pregnant mother is subjected to severe stress and adverse stimulation, or excessive smoking, alcoholism, excessive coffee drinking, drug use, etc.

3. Abnormal immune function due to the father's white blood cell count antigens, fetal antigens, incompatible blood type antigens between the mother and the fetus, excessive antiphospholipid antibodies in the pregnant mother, the presence of antisperm antibodies, insufficient blocking antibodies, etc., leads to a decrease in the pregnant mother's immune tolerance to the fetus and can cause miscarriage.

4. Environmental factors: Excessive exposure to radiation and compounds such as arsenic, lead, indoor formaldehyde, benzene, chloroprene, etc. can cause miscarriage.
